在此链接中,它说:处理用户生成报告HTML的请求,并将HTML直接写入响应对象.现在在我的代码中,我有:
PrintWriter out = response.getWriter();
crystalReportViewer.processHttpRequest(request, response, context,null);
Run Code Online (Sandbox Code Playgroud)
如果我理解正确,processHttpRequest遗嘱本身会做类似的事情response.getWriter().print(.....).
那么创建2个实例的代码是PrintWriter什么?
我有一个如下所示的ext js网格:
var grid = new Ext.grid.GridPanel({
columns: [
{header: 'Account Id',dataIndex:'accountId' },
{header: 'Account NUmber',dataIndex:'accountNumber' }
]
})
Run Code Online (Sandbox Code Playgroud)
现在我需要将"帐户ID"列显示为单选按钮列.因此,从网格用户可以选择一个帐户ID并提交.当用户重新加载页面时,应该预先选择该帐户ID.
我需要一些关于如何继续这方面的帮助.我是否需要在"帐户ID"列上编写渲染器?或者有一种更简单的方法.
编辑:我喜欢这样:
{header: 'Account Id',dataIndex:'accountId',renderer: function(value) {
return "<input type='radio' name = 'primaryRadio' " + (value ? "checked='checked'" : "") + ">";
}},
Run Code Online (Sandbox Code Playgroud)
将onclick事件或onchange事件添加到无线电组的语法是什么?
我有一个Oracle表,列(col1)有类型varchar2(12 byte).它有一个行和值col1是1234
当我说
select * from table where col1 = 1234
Run Code Online (Sandbox Code Playgroud)
甲骨文说无效号码.这是为什么?为什么我不能传递数字varchar2呢?
编辑:所有回复都很棒.谢谢.但我无法理解为什么它并不需要1234的时候1234是有效的VARCHAR2数据类型.
我编写了一个复杂的oracle sql查询,解释计划统计信息如下所示:成本:209,201字节:187,944,150基数:409,675
现在,DBA调整了查询,统计数据如下所示:成本:42,996字节:89,874,138基数:209,226
我的第一个问题是,如果数字较低,它会自动意味着更好的表现吗?哪个数字最适合?成本/基数/字节?我的第二个问题是:我理解基数是读取的行数.但是当我运行查询时,它返回'0'行!我的印象是,对于应该返回相同结果集的两个查询,基数必须相同.我觉得这是错的?
之间的差异@RequestMapping,@ActionMapping并@RenderMapping没有对我很清楚.似乎所有上述内容最终都将请求URL映射到控制器中的实际方法.那么区别是什么呢?什么可以这样做@Rendermapping不能被做@Requestmapping?
如果我在Java中递归调用一个方法,我可以提前知道在得到StackOverflowException之前有多少次调用会成功吗?即某种堆栈大小有望在 WAS 中配置?
如果队列已满,ArrayBlockingQueue将阻塞生产者线程,如果队列为空,它将阻塞使用者线程.
这种阻塞的概念是否违背了多线程的想法?如果我有一个'主'线程,让我们说我想将所有'Logging'活动委托给另一个线程.所以基本上在我的主线程中,我创建一个Runnable来记录输出,并将Runnable放在ArrayBlockingQueue上.这样做的全部目的是让'main'线程立即返回,而不会在昂贵的日志操作中浪费任何时间.
但是如果队列已满,主线程将被阻塞,并将等待一个点可用.那它对我们有什么帮助?
在阅读相关内容时,HashMap我发现它是作为存储桶数组实现的?现在这些桶总是链表吗?如果是这样,为什么它们被称为桶而不是链表?
如果我有一个可序列化的java对象,其中hashcode方法没有被覆盖,然后我通过netwrok和接收端传输java对象,重构java对象,那么hashcode方法会返回相同的值吗?
它是由Java API指定的还是依赖于JVM的实现?
我在代码中找到了这样的查询:
SELECT *
FROM a
RIGHT JOIN b ON a.id = b.id
WHERE a.id = b.id
Run Code Online (Sandbox Code Playgroud)
它与a.id = b.id上的内连接基本相同吗?
java ×5
sql ×2
annotations ×1
extjs ×1
hashcode ×1
hashmap ×1
join ×1
ora-01722 ×1
oracle ×1
oracle11g ×1
printwriter ×1
response ×1
servlets ×1
spring-mvc ×1